    Uhhh.... what? No. Two timeouts.
    1) I'm using the phone, I stop using the phone and leave it unlocked. It goes off after 30 minutes.
    2) I've locked the phone, I press the button on the side to wake up the screen, but don't do the security pattern yet. 5 seconds later the screen goes off again.

    This is from Samsung:

    Please be advised that you are NOT able to set your screen timeout to none, and that you CANNOT adjust the lockscreen timeout.

    https://www.samsung.com/au/support/mobile-devices/adjust-screen-timeout/
